Why go
Book Irena & Bruno Trapan if the goal is a serious south-Istrian natural-wine tasting rather than a meal-focused winery visit. The draw is biodynamic farming, small production, skin-contact Malvazija, orange wine, structured reds; the caution is that no specific food-pairing program is verified, so plan dining separately.

At the Vineyard
- Appellation
- Istria, South Istria
- Varietals
- Istrian Malvazija, Syrah, Teran,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ot
- Tour Duration
- 150 minutes
